Aerospace Component Engineering Services (ACES) Pte Ltd is a joint venture between SIA Engineering Company and Parker Aerospace, specializing in the maintenance, repair, and overhaul (MRO) of hydraulic pumps, actuators, valves, and flight controls for commercial aircraft.
